.figure-wrap.svelte-12miffx{position:absolute;pointer-events:none;z-index:0;filter:drop-shadow(0 0 16px rgba(0,0,0,.7)) drop-shadow(0 0 6px rgba(178,34,34,.18));color:#b22222;animation:svelte-12miffx-breathe 6s ease-in-out infinite;transform-origin:center}@keyframes svelte-12miffx-breathe{0%,to{transform:translate(-50%,-50%) scale(1);opacity:.92}50%{transform:translate(-50%,-49%) scale(1.012);opacity:1}}.bg-fixed.svelte-1uha8ag{position:fixed;top:0;right:0;bottom:0;left:0;z-index:0;pointer-events:none;background:radial-gradient(ellipse at center,var(--splash-bg-top, #110608) 0%,var(--splash-bg-mid, #050204) 70%,#000 100%)}.splash.svelte-1uha8ag{position:relative;min-height:100vh;display:flex;align-items:center;justify-content:center;overflow:hidden;z-index:1}.minimal-bg.svelte-1uha8ag{position:absolute;top:0;right:0;bottom:0;left:0;background:radial-gradient(ellipse 800px 500px at 50% 0%,rgba(255,255,255,.04),transparent 70%),radial-gradient(ellipse 600px 400px at 50% 100%,rgba(255,255,255,.02),transparent 70%)}.brand-stack.svelte-1uha8ag{position:relative;z-index:1;display:flex;flex-direction:column;align-items:center;gap:.875rem;padding:0 1.5rem;text-align:center}.logo.svelte-1uha8ag{max-height:140px;max-width:280px;filter:drop-shadow(0 0 24px var(--splash-accent))}.sigil.svelte-1uha8ag{filter:drop-shadow(0 0 22px var(--splash-accent));animation:svelte-1uha8ag-pulse 3.6s ease-in-out infinite}@keyframes svelte-1uha8ag-pulse{0%,to{transform:scale(1);opacity:1}50%{transform:scale(1.04);opacity:.92}}.title.svelte-1uha8ag{font-family:Cinzel,Georgia,serif;font-size:clamp(1.8rem,4vw,3rem);color:#ece6e3;letter-spacing:.18em;text-transform:uppercase;margin:0;text-shadow:0 0 14px var(--splash-accent),0 0 30px var(--splash-accent),0 2px 0 #000}.tagline.svelte-1uha8ag{color:var(--splash-accent);font-style:italic;letter-spacing:.14em;font-size:.875rem;margin:0;opacity:.92;text-shadow:0 0 10px var(--splash-accent)}.enter.svelte-1uha8ag{margin-top:.75rem;padding:.7rem 2.4rem;border:1px solid var(--splash-accent);background:linear-gradient(180deg,color-mix(in srgb,var(--splash-accent) 80%,white 0%),color-mix(in srgb,var(--splash-accent) 60%,black 30%));color:#fff;font-family:Cinzel,Georgia,serif;font-weight:700;letter-spacing:.18em;text-transform:uppercase;text-shadow:0 1px 2px rgba(0,0,0,.7);box-shadow:0 0 20px color-mix(in srgb,var(--splash-accent) 40%,transparent),inset 0 1px #ffffff1f;cursor:pointer;transition:all .16s ease}.enter.svelte-1uha8ag:hover{transform:translateY(-1px);box-shadow:0 0 30px color-mix(in srgb,var(--splash-accent) 60%,transparent),inset 0 1px #ffffff2e}.enter.svelte-1uha8ag:active{transform:translateY(0)}.loader.svelte-1uha8ag{display:flex;gap:.5rem;margin-top:.25rem}.loader.svelte-1uha8ag .dot:where(.svelte-1uha8ag){width:7px;height:7px;border-radius:50%;background:var(--splash-accent);box-shadow:0 0 8px var(--splash-accent);animation:svelte-1uha8ag-bob 1.2s infinite ease-in-out;opacity:.6}.loader.svelte-1uha8ag .dot:where(.svelte-1uha8ag):nth-child(2){animation-delay:.15s}.loader.svelte-1uha8ag .dot:where(.svelte-1uha8ag):nth-child(3){animation-delay:.3s}@keyframes svelte-1uha8ag-bob{0%,to{opacity:.25;transform:translateY(0)}50%{opacity:.9;transform:translateY(-3px)}}.hint.svelte-1uha8ag{margin:.25rem 0 0;font-size:.6875rem;letter-spacing:.2em;text-transform:uppercase;color:var(--splash-accent);opacity:.6;animation:svelte-1uha8ag-hint-pulse 2.4s ease-in-out infinite}@keyframes svelte-1uha8ag-hint-pulse{0%,to{opacity:.4}50%{opacity:.9}}.corner-toggles.svelte-1uha8ag{position:absolute;top:1rem;right:1rem;z-index:10;display:flex;align-items:center;gap:.5rem}.audio-toggle.svelte-1uha8ag,.motion-toggle.svelte-1uha8ag{padding:0;border:1px solid var(--splash-accent);background:#00000080;color:var(--splash-accent);line-height:1;cursor:pointer;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);transition:all .16s ease;font-family:inherit}.audio-toggle.svelte-1uha8ag{width:40px;height:40px;border-radius:50%;font-size:1.1rem}.motion-toggle.svelte-1uha8ag{height:40px;padding:0 .875rem;border-radius:20px;font-size:.75rem;letter-spacing:.08em;text-transform:uppercase;font-weight:600;box-shadow:0 0 16px color-mix(in srgb,var(--splash-accent) 30%,transparent)}.audio-toggle.svelte-1uha8ag:hover,.motion-toggle.svelte-1uha8ag:hover{background:#000000bf;box-shadow:0 0 18px var(--splash-accent)}.learn-more.svelte-1uha8ag{margin-top:1.25rem;padding:.5rem 1.25rem .5rem 1.5rem;display:inline-flex;align-items:center;gap:.6rem;background:#00000073;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);border:1px solid color-mix(in srgb,var(--splash-accent) 55%,transparent);border-radius:999px;color:#ece6e3;font-family:Cinzel,Georgia,serif;font-size:.75rem;font-weight:600;letter-spacing:.22em;text-transform:uppercase;text-shadow:0 0 1px #000,0 1px 2px rgba(0,0,0,.95),0 0 14px rgba(178,34,34,.45);cursor:pointer;transition:all .2s ease}.learn-more.svelte-1uha8ag:hover{background:#000000a6;border-color:var(--splash-accent);transform:translateY(-1px);box-shadow:0 0 22px color-mix(in srgb,var(--splash-accent) 45%,transparent)}.learn-more.svelte-1uha8ag .chev:where(.svelte-1uha8ag){color:var(--splash-accent);font-size:1rem;line-height:1;text-shadow:0 0 10px var(--splash-accent);animation:svelte-1uha8ag-chev-bob 2s ease-in-out infinite}@keyframes svelte-1uha8ag-chev-bob{0%,to{transform:translateY(0)}50%{transform:translateY(3px)}}.landing.svelte-1uha8ag{position:relative;min-height:100vh;padding:6rem 1.5rem 4rem;background:linear-gradient(180deg,#050204d9,#000000f2 20%);color:var(--fg, #ece6e3)}.landing-inner.svelte-1uha8ag{max-width:1080px;margin:0 auto;display:flex;flex-direction:column;gap:3rem}.pitch.svelte-1uha8ag{text-align:center;max-width:760px;margin:0 auto}.pitch.svelte-1uha8ag h2:where(.svelte-1uha8ag){font-family:Cinzel,Georgia,serif;font-size:clamp(1.4rem,3vw,2.2rem);margin:0 0 1rem;color:#ece6e3;letter-spacing:.04em;line-height:1.3;text-shadow:0 0 14px rgba(178,34,34,.25)}.pitch.svelte-1uha8ag p:where(.svelte-1uha8ag){font-size:1rem;color:var(--fg-muted, #a99a92);line-height:1.7;margin:0}.pillars.svelte-1uha8ag{display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:1rem}.pillar.svelte-1uha8ag{background:linear-gradient(180deg,#14080ab3,#080405b3);border:1px solid var(--border-strong, #4a1a1c);border-radius:.5rem;padding:1.5rem;-webkit-backdrop-filter:blur(6px);backdrop-filter:blur(6px);transition:transform .24s ease,border-color .24s ease}.pillar.svelte-1uha8ag:hover{transform:translateY(-3px);border-color:var(--splash-accent)}.pillar.svelte-1uha8ag .icon:where(.svelte-1uha8ag){display:inline-block;font-size:1.6rem;margin-bottom:.5rem;filter:drop-shadow(0 0 8px var(--splash-accent))}.pillar.svelte-1uha8ag h3:where(.svelte-1uha8ag){font-family:Cinzel,Georgia,serif;color:var(--splash-accent);margin:0 0 .5rem;letter-spacing:.08em;text-transform:uppercase;font-size:.95rem}.pillar.svelte-1uha8ag p:where(.svelte-1uha8ag){font-size:.875rem;color:var(--fg-muted, #a99a92);line-height:1.6;margin:0}.status.svelte-1uha8ag{display:flex;align-items:center;justify-content:center;gap:.625rem;padding:.875rem 1rem;background:#00000080;border:1px solid var(--border, #2a1416);border-radius:999px;max-width:540px;margin:0 auto;font-size:.8125rem}.status.svelte-1uha8ag .dot:where(.svelte-1uha8ag){width:8px;height:8px;border-radius:50%;background:var(--splash-accent);box-shadow:0 0 8px var(--splash-accent);animation:svelte-1uha8ag-status-pulse 2s ease-in-out infinite}@keyframes svelte-1uha8ag-status-pulse{0%,to{opacity:.5;transform:scale(1)}50%{opacity:1;transform:scale(1.2)}}.status.svelte-1uha8ag strong:where(.svelte-1uha8ag){color:var(--fg, #ece6e3);font-weight:600}.status.svelte-1uha8ag .muted:where(.svelte-1uha8ag){color:var(--fg-dim, #6a4a40)}.ctas.svelte-1uha8ag{display:flex;gap:.75rem;flex-wrap:wrap;justify-content:center}.ctas.svelte-1uha8ag .primary:where(.svelte-1uha8ag),.ctas.svelte-1uha8ag .secondary:where(.svelte-1uha8ag),.ctas.svelte-1uha8ag .ghost:where(.svelte-1uha8ag){padding:.7rem 1.5rem;border-radius:.25rem;font-family:Cinzel,Georgia,serif;font-weight:600;letter-spacing:.12em;text-transform:uppercase;font-size:.8125rem;cursor:pointer;text-decoration:none;transition:all .16s ease}.ctas.svelte-1uha8ag .primary:where(.svelte-1uha8ag){background:linear-gradient(180deg,color-mix(in srgb,var(--splash-accent) 80%,white 0%),color-mix(in srgb,var(--splash-accent) 60%,black 30%));color:#fff;border:1px solid var(--splash-accent);box-shadow:0 0 16px color-mix(in srgb,var(--splash-accent) 35%,transparent)}.ctas.svelte-1uha8ag .primary:where(.svelte-1uha8ag):hover{box-shadow:0 0 24px color-mix(in srgb,var(--splash-accent) 60%,transparent);transform:translateY(-1px)}.ctas.svelte-1uha8ag .secondary:where(.svelte-1uha8ag){background:#0006;color:var(--splash-accent);border:1px solid var(--splash-accent)}.ctas.svelte-1uha8ag .secondary:where(.svelte-1uha8ag):hover{background:#0009;box-shadow:0 0 12px var(--splash-accent)}.ctas.svelte-1uha8ag .ghost:where(.svelte-1uha8ag){background:transparent;color:var(--fg-muted, #a99a92);border:1px solid var(--border-strong, #4a1a1c)}.ctas.svelte-1uha8ag .ghost:where(.svelte-1uha8ag):hover{color:var(--fg, #ece6e3);border-color:var(--fg-muted, #a99a92)}.foot.svelte-1uha8ag{display:flex;justify-content:center;align-items:center;gap:.5rem;flex-wrap:wrap;margin-top:1rem;padding-top:2rem;border-top:1px solid var(--border, #2a1416);color:var(--fg-dim, #6a4a40);font-size:.6875rem;letter-spacing:.08em}.foot.svelte-1uha8ag .dot-sep:where(.svelte-1uha8ag){opacity:.5}html{scroll-behavior:smooth}
